Olivia Colman was left a little mortified by a comment made by her younger co-star while they were filming a sex scene together.

The Oscar-winning actress is no stranger to letting go and getting fully into character for her various big screen roles.

But even someone of her calibre has embarrassing work days.

Colman is set to appear on the upcoming New Year's Eve episode of The Graham Norton Show alongside Micheal Ward, her co-star for their upcoming romance drama Empire of Light.

Directed by Skyfall filmmaker Sam Mendes, the film is set in an English seaside town in the 1980s as a romance develops between Colman and Ward's characters in a beautiful old cinema.

Per the official synopsis: "Empire of Light is a compelling and poignant drama about the power of human connection during turbulent times."

Early reviews suggest there's a lot to be excited about, with both actors being praised for their performances.

But during one of the intimate scenes, things got a little awkward due to the age gap between Colman and Ward, who are 48 and 25 respectively.

Ward and Colman are on-screen lovers in Empire of Light.

When Norton asks if they were aware of the age difference on screen, she says: "There was one particular moment when I was astride Micheal in a compromising and slightly embarrassing situation and he said, 'It’s my mum’s birthday today.'

"When he said she was 43, I was like, 'OK, stop talking!'"

Of course, they powered through the awkwardness and it was all rather lighthearted - and, ultimately, they have nothing but praise for each other and their craft.

Discussing what it was like working with Colman, Ward says: "It was an amazing experience. It was incredible just to share the same space.

"I learnt so much about being a real person - everyone had a real sense of humanity.

"If Olivia had been rude I might have thought that’s how I need to be to reach a certain level of success, but the fact she is so lovely showed me I can be a good person and still be successful."

If you'd like to catch the pair making magic on the big screen, Empire of Light is set for a theatrical release on 9 January.

For more evidence that Colman keeps it real off screen, check out the time she admitted she couldn't look Paul Mescal in the eye after watching his steamy performance in Normal People.

The pair worked on set together as co-stars in The Lost Daughter, a recent drama movie and Maggie Gyllenhaal's directorial debut.

Colman and Mescal in The Lost Daughter.

Despite being an Oscar-winning star, Colman told the Sun she was a 'bit giddy' when meeting Mescal on set for the first time.

"I was a huge fan from watching Normal People and I was a bit giddy," she said.

"I couldn't look him in the eyes when we first met. He's just so kind and nice and a good person. And he sings beautifully.

"He's just lovely. He's the nicest and loveliest. He loves his family and he's so brilliant in what he does. His work is beautiful."
